(bottle) Clear amber colour with a short foamy tanned head. Moderately sweet nutty caramel-malty aroma with vanilla and a shy background of dried fruits. Medium sweet flavour, medium bodied, smooth carbonated. Malty taste with strong notes of caramel, also raisins. Bitter and slightly hoppy finish. Strange brew, but drinkable.

(Bottle 30 cl) Dark amber coloured beer with floating impurities. Nice, creamy and lacing head. Nice notes of dark, roasted malt with hints of caramel and a bitter finish to even things out. I have no idea why this is typecasted as a Flemish Sour, this is just a Bock - but a good one. 020304

Bottled. Clear red colour. Small head. Fruity malt aroma, though somewhat weak. Tastes not like a sour ale at all. Rather malty, fruity and sweet. Finishes quite bitter, rather medicine-bitter. Also some notes of minerals and water in the end. Regardless of what style this is, it´s not my kind of beer. Seems somewhat unbalanced. Thanks to bierkoning for this.
